    Position Overview


    In this role, you will ensure that all referrals are received in an accurate and detailed manner and are properly handled for staffing.

    Responsible to schedule appropriate clinicians and following through with physician/patient/staff contact.

    Summary of Responsibilities


    • Complete accurate intake packets for staff and patients
    • Serve as liaison between patients, staff, and clinical manager
    • Respond promptly to all customer service issues and concerns
    • Provide pertinent documentation to Clinical Manager for review regarding all referral sources
    • Maintain and document in electronic record
    • Work with Business Office re: authorizations process
    • Complete MD verification in PECOS and OIG annually
    • Demonstrate effective communications
    • Assist with staffing and coordinate with the clinical manager
    • Complete MSP questionnaire.
    • Engage with customers and be positive and professional

    Ideal Qualifications


    • Critical thinking: Able to understand what a person needs when coming to them in crisis or in a less than optimum state of health and being able to find solutions for a myriad of issues will be necessary.
    • Problem-solving: Find solutions for the problems with customers service and work with the clinical manager regarding decisions for service and severity
    • Attention to detail: Review all of a patient's medical history with a close eye so as not to miss any details that will deter recovery or care.
    • Compassion: During moments of trauma or crisis, they and their family are vulnerable or in pain. Being compassionate is an asset in this field.
    • Patience: Being patient with people who may have trouble communicating or understanding what is happening is essential.
    • Communication Skills: Good listeners and good speakers. They communicate with patients and their families and often are the go-between them and doctors or other medical staff.
    • Organization: Deal with multiple patients every day, with a myriad of needs. Keeping their records organized is crucial.

    About Careage Home Health


    Careage Home Health provides at home care for patients that reside within King, Pierce, and Thurston Counties in Washington State.

    Our team of caregivers, nurses and therapists work with the guidance and collaboration of the patient's medical team to provide the services needed for their recovery.
